Liquid pad printing paste is primarily composed of silicone rubber, silicone oil, accelerators, and cross-linking agents. Silicone rubber serves as the base material, providing the fundamental characteristics of the paste and forming the cornerstone of the pad's performance.

Silicone oil plays a crucial role as a "regulator," not only adjusting the hardness of the pad but also significantly influencing processing performance, making it a key factor in structural control. Dibutyltin dilaurate, as an accelerator, effectively speeds up the reaction process, allowing the paste to reach the desired state more quickly. Ethyl silicate, as a cross-linking agent, actively participates in the curing process of the pad, endowing it with specific physical properties.
These components work together to determine the performance of the liquid pad printing paste. Among them, the ratio of silicone oil to silicone rubber is particularly critical. There is an allowable range within which they maintain good compatibility, ensuring the normal use of the pad. Once this range is exceeded, the pad may encounter various issues, failing to meet practical printing requirements.
